使用GitHub跨2台计算机处理Angular CLI项目

使用GitHub跨2台计算机处理Angular CLI项目,angular,github,command-line-interface,Angular,Github,Command Line Interface,我使用Angular CLI创建了一个项目,并使用默认的.gitignore文件将其推送到GitHub。现在我想在另一台机器上工作。因为我没有推送整个CLI,所以不能直接克隆它。我确实在新设备上安装了CLI,但不知道如何只更新未被忽略的文件 我真正想要的是能够在两台机器之间定期切换,同时在GitHub上保留最新版本。该工具应该独立于您创建的ng新项目名称 只有那个新项目应该在Git存储库中 在第二台计算机上,安装Angular CLI后,只需克隆该项目并继续在其中工作。因为您已使用.gitign

我使用Angular CLI创建了一个项目,并使用默认的.gitignore文件将其推送到GitHub。现在我想在另一台机器上工作。因为我没有推送整个CLI,所以不能直接克隆它。我确实在新设备上安装了CLI,但不知道如何只更新未被忽略的文件

我真正想要的是能够在两台机器之间定期切换,同时在GitHub上保留最新版本。

该工具应该独立于您创建的
ng新项目名称

只有那个新项目应该在Git存储库中


在第二台计算机上,安装Angular CLI后,只需克隆该项目并继续在其中工作。

因为您已使用.gitignore在git hub上推送了代码

从存储库克隆代码后

您需要运行np install以获得更新的依赖项包,这样您的代码才能与新克隆一起工作

步骤:

  • 使用gitignore将代码推送到github repositery
  • 从要工作的计算机上的存储库克隆代码
  • 运行npm安装
  • 运行npm启动